Error code P0002 is displayed and the check engine light is on - what does this mean?
The OBD/EOBD system detects a fault in the fuel volume control system, specifically "Fuel Volume Regulator Control Circuit/Open". This DTC P0002 indicates a problem with the fuel volume regulator or its control circuit, which can affect the fuel supply to the engine.
What can cause this error code?
- Defective fuel volume regulator
- Damaged or interrupted cable to the fuel pressure regulator
- Loose or corroded plug connections in the fuel system
- Faulty fuel pump or fuel pump relay
- Faulty engine control unit (ECU)
- Clogged fuel filter
- Low fuel pressure conditions
- Electrical short circuits in the fuel system
What symptoms occur in parallel with fault code P0002?
- Starting problems: The vehicle is difficult to start or does not start at all
- Uneven idling: The engine runs unevenly at idle speed
- Loss of power: Reduced engine power, especially under load
- Jerking when accelerating: Uneven fuel supply causes jerking
- Increased fuel consumption: The system operates inefficiently
- Stalling of the engine: Sudden shutdown possible while driving
How can the problem of error code P0002 be resolved?
- The elimination of this trouble code requires a systematic approach to identify the exact cause.
- Check and replace the fuel volume regulator: Test the regulator for proper function using a multimeter and replace it if defective (costs: €150-400)
- Check and repair the electrical connections: Inspect all wires and connectors to the fuel system, clean corroded contacts or replace damaged wires
- Fuel pressure test and pump maintenance: Measure the fuel pressure in the system and replace the fuel pump or pump relay if necessary (costs: €200-600)
- Fuel filter replacement: Replace the fuel filter, as blockages can lead to pressure problems (costs: €30-80)
- Diagnosis of the engine control unit: Have the ECU professionally tested and reprogrammed or replaced if necessary (costs: €500-1500)
FAQ - Frequently asked questions about DTC P0002
Can I continue driving with error code P0002?
Short distances are possible, but not recommended. Fault code P0002 can lead to sudden engine failure, which is particularly dangerous in traffic. Visit a workshop as soon as possible.
How much does it cost to repair fault code P0002?
Depending on the cause, the repair costs vary between €50 (simple cable repair) and €1500 (ECU replacement). The most common cost is between 200-500€ for fuel components.
Can I repair error code P0002 myself?
Simple checks such as fuses or plug connections are possible. However, work on the fuel system requires specialist knowledge and special tools. Have more complex repairs carried out by a specialist.
How often does DTC P0002 occur?
This code is relatively rare and mainly occurs in older vehicles with a mileage of over 150,000 km. Diesel vehicles with common-rail systems are more frequently affected.
What diagnostic equipment do I need for P0002?
A standard OBD2 scanner is sufficient for code recognition. For troubleshooting, you will also need a multimeter and ideally a fuel pressure gauge. Professional diagnostic devices offer extended functions.
Is error code P0002 a serious problem?
Yes, this eobd code should be taken seriously. Problems in the fuel system can lead to engine damage and impair driving safety. Prompt diagnosis and repair is important.
